A bold idea: proving enterprise AI at the edge

To demonstrate what’s possible, ITQ set out to build something tangible—a real-world proof point for secure, edge-based AI. The result? A gesture-controlled robotic dog named Q9. Powered by SUSE AI and SUSE Rancher Prime, Q9 can interpret human hand gestures in real time and respond with physical actions. 

The stack includes : Dell AI Factory Infrastructure, SUSE Rancher and SUSE AI, running NVIDIA NIMs with Open Source LLMs and VLMs, instructed by the Q9 System Prompt, a Completions API and Q9 Vision Service.

From months to weeks: accelerating AI time-to-value – Using SUSE’s open, enterprise-ready AI stack, ITQ built the first working prototype of Q9 in just four weeks including the underlying stack.. That speed is not an exception—it’s the new baseline.

“With SUSE AI we can help customers implement initial use cases and drive ROI in a couple of months—or even weeks,”
— Johan van Amersfoort, Chief Evangelist & AI Lead, ITQ

Previously, delivering a GPU-as-a-service AI solution could take up to six months. With SUSE AI, ITQ can now deliver similar outcomes in a few weeks —a 12x acceleration in delivery speed.
